All right, daf kuf yud ches, this is
Thursday's daf. Let's pick it up seven
lines from the bottom of kuf yud ches
amud beis. Amar Rav, ein yad l'fachos
mik'zayis. There is no such thing as a
yad for any type of an oichel that has
less than a k'zayis of its own volume.
So, if it has more than a k'zayis, the
yad will have a din of a yad, but
otherwise it won't. V'ein shomer
l'fachos mik'pul. And you don't have a
din of a shomer, as we said, that thing
that's protecting what's inside, for
anything less than a pul, which is a
kind of a bean. Now, Rashi over here by
learns the kasha that what are we even
talking about if it's not the size of a
beitzah, then it won't be metamei
anything at all. As we had spoken out
that for something to be metamei
something else, it needs to have the
shiur of a beitzah. The Ramah himself,
when he brought this halacha, says that
something that's very small can also can
become tamei, it just can't be metamei
something else, even if it's smaller
than the size of a beitzah. Rashi by
else in other places, even though there
seems to be some stiras in Rashi's,
Rashi's shitah seems to be that there is
no cheilek between it becoming tamei or
being metamei something else, the shiur
is always k'beitzah. So, what's the
nafka minah whether or not you have a
yad for this thing if it's less than a
k'zayis? And Rashi says this is because
you're being metzareif other things
together with it. And the Rishonim
struggle with this because if there are
other things with it, are they touching?
Are they connected? How's that working?
So, Tosefos has issues with Rashi, and
that has to be worked out over here. Al
kol panim, Rav says there is no yad for
anything less than a zayis, and there's
no shomer for anything less than a pul.
B'Yachad namer, now, yeish yad l'fachos
mik'zayis v'eish shomer l'fachos
mik'pul. So, whether or not we're going
to give the din of yad and shomer for
less than the respective shiurim of
k'zayis and pul is this machlokes. Nafke

Okay, finishing up the daf here. Goofa,
let's get back to the braisa that we
started today's daf off with Shnayim
Atzamos Al Layin Shtei Chatzois Zeisim,
so you have these atzamos, these bones
where there is only less than a zayis on
each one. Deich Nish Reshaim Shnayim
Lebayis and the bone part without the
basar went into the house. Now Bayis
Maleh Layin Am Bayis Tamei, but Yehuda
Ben Dekusah Omer Mishum Rabbi Yaakov
Chayach Shnayim Atzamos Mishum Chof
Dekusah cannot be Mishum Dekusah
therefore the house is Tahor. So both
the Tanna Kamma and Yehuda Ben Dekusah
are Maskim that if there would be a
Kazayis that atzem, that bone would
serve as a Yad to be Machnis Tumah into
the house. Omer Reish Lakish Av Dem, so
Reish Lakish Lo Shano Ela Atzem, it's
only legabei the bone to have a Yad.
Aval Nima Lo Havei Yad, but if it would
only be a Nima which is a hair that
would not be a Yad because if you pick
up something based on a Nima that's
attached to it it would just tear right
off. So the hair can be a shomer because
it can protect the skin as hair protects
skin, but it cannot act as a yad.
However,
A svara of shlakish from the mishna
coming up in five blot. Or she is a
lecha k'zayis basar. If you have or this
hide of the animal, it has a zayis of
meat attached to it and a gered t'siv a
yaitzei mimenu or someone touches a
piece of meat that sticks out from it.
Meaning there's a k'zayis of meat in one
part of that or of the animal and then
there's a another smaller piece that's
less than a k'zayis sticking out from
it. That's the t'siv a yaitzei mimenu
u've sa'iras she k'negedo or a piece of
hair that's growing from the hide
opposite that piece of basar. Al achas
it's t'mei. So my love mishum yad
l'cheir. This whole thing is working off
dinei yads. You see that even the nima,
the hair itself is going to blot a yad.
So which Rish Lakish says no, let me
shaimer. That halacha of a nima is not
working off yads, it's working off
shaimer. Affecting more of a nima
shaimer gabi shaimer. Because now you're
talking about a nima on top of the or.
So the or is a shaimer, the nima is a
shaimer. Now you have shaimer gabi
shaimer. If the Gemara
The hair goes through the or into the
basar beneath. So it's a shaimer of the
actual basar, not a shaimer on top of
another shaimer.
